DESCRIPTION:Originating in Korea centuries ago\, this fermentation technique has recently surged in popularity worldwide. Many shy away from making kimchi at home\, but fear not – it’s much simpler than you think! \nIn our workshop\, we’ll delve into what kimchi truly is\, its rich history and how effortlessly you can whip up a batch in minutes at home. As part of the broader lacto-fermentation family\, kimchi not only enhances your everyday meals with delightful flavour but also offers superb nutrition. \nAll skill levels are welcome\, whether you’re a novice venturing into fermentation for the first time or a seasoned enthusiast seeking fresh and innovative approaches. The session concludes with a tasting journey\, exploring diverse ferments crafted from local or foraged ingredients. \nEvery participant will craft their own unique batch of kimchi from scratch\, allowing for a personalised blend of flavors and spices. DESCRIPTION:Let’s dive into the fascinating world of kombucha and learn about the simple process that turns tea and any additional flavouring with into a sweet\, fizzy soft drink. Soft drinks are commonly-known as bad for your health\, artificial and addictive… But what if you could easily make a fizzy drink at home that is healthy\, tasty\, and with infinite flavour possibilities? \nKombucha is one of the easiest ferments to make and most importantly maintain at home. Contrary to something more high-maintenance like a sourdough starter\, a kombucha starter\, if stored in the proper conditions\, can be left at room temperature for months without you ever needing to tend to it. Although once you start making kombucha\, there is a chance you won’t want to stop and will always have a batch on the go! \nHave you ever heard of a SCOBY ? Most people recall their first encounter with one as it is quite intriguing. What is this jellyfish-like substance and how does it work ? Not sure about the difference between bacteria and yeast ? Wondering about what to do with a new SCOBY someone might have given you ? SCOBY’s are used to make Kombuch and in this class\, we will answer any question you may have. \nJoin us for this exciting class where you will make your own bottle of Kombucha\, making in unique and personal by adding flavourings of your choice.
